Azilal rugs

Handmade Moroccan rugs have a rich and storied history. Azilal rugs are unique and colorful, and feature traditional nomadic Berber tribal designs. The weavers of Azilal rugs use virgin wool and alternate single-knotted and braided lines, and often use colored cotton threads. They are also incredibly durable.

Azilal rugs are handmade pieces created by women from the Azilal Province in Morocco. This area is known for its high-quality weaving, and these rugs feature colorful patterns and intricate designs. They are made by women who are proud of their tribal heritage and celebrate the colors and symbols of their ancestors.

Azilal rugs come in different sizes, ranging from small door mats to large rugs that measure up to 10x14 feet. The size you choose should match your space and style. Small rugs are great for hallways or smaller rooms, while larger rugs are ideal for living rooms and bedrooms. They are also available in a wide variety of colors and patterns.

Taznakht rugs

There are over 400 tribes in Morocco, and many of them are known for their rugs. Each tribe has its own culture and way of life, and each one runs under the authority of a chief. Traditionally, each tribe had its own land and was self-sufficient, mostly through sheep and goat farming. This provided a plentiful source of wool, which was used for making carpets and rugs.

Taznakht rugs have a unique geometric motif, tinged with a chocolate brown hue. The pattern is accented by the creamy beige background. The pattern varies from side to side and from one side of the rug to another. A border of deep brown stripes and chocolate specks decorate one side, forming a classic diamond motif. The juxtaposition of these two elements makes the rug look unique and beautiful.

taznakht rug


Taznakht rugs are known for their beauty and high quality. They are woven by women of the Ait Ouaouzguite tribal confederation, extending from the High Atlas Mountains in the north to the pre-Saharan region in the south. Taznakht rugs are renowned for their high-quality silky wool and intricate designs. They are also known for their rich, vibrant colours, created using natural dyes from the surrounding plants.

Taznakht rugs are made in a small town between Marrak and Ouarzazate. They are handmade, short pile rugs that feature patterns, colors, and symbols of the local tribe. The quality of the wool used in these rugs is excellent, and they are resistant to wear and tear.

Beni Ourain rugs

Made in rural Morocco, Beni Ourain rugs represent the culture and heritage of the region. They are called "a part of the soul of Morocco". The rugs incorporate symbols of women's lifestyles, such as fertility, and feminism. Many of them use the colors and symbols of local plants and animals.

Beni ourain rug


Beni Ourain rugs are handwoven by women. Each knot is tied by hand, resulting in a unique rug. Handmade rugs can vary slightly in size and design, but they are usually durable. Beni Ourain rugs are available in a wide variety of styles.

The process of making Beni Ourain rugs is very labor-intensive and time-consuming. The artisans must complete every step by hand. First, they gather the wool from a Marmoucha sheep breed. The wool is then cleaned and put in the sun to dry. The weavers choose only the best wool from these sheep. The fibers are then carded and aligned, and then they are woven by hand.

The intricate designs and colors of Beni Ourain rugs make them an ideal choice for high-end luxury homes. Although they can be fragile, Beni Ourain rugs are durable and will last for years with proper care. They are also an excellent choice for those looking to add a touch of luxury to their home.

Beni Ourain rugs are woven using a 100% wool warp. The warp is the vertical yarn that holds the knots. The warp is woven using the pile knot, which produces a dense and thick rug. The weft is then woven into the base of the rug. The resulting rug will have various knots, and the more knots there are per square inch, the higher the quality.

Boucherouite rugs

Boucherouite rugs are very popular in high-end homes in North Africa and Europe. They are often used as furniture coverings and decorative accents. Unlike traditional woolen rugs, boucherouite rugs do not require special care and are easy to clean. Because they are made of cotton, you can easily wash them on delicate or air dry them. Boucherouite rugs also do not shrink or run colors like other woolen rugs.

Boucherouite rugs are created by Moroccan women using leftover textiles or recycled clothing. The materials used for boucherouite rugs include cotton, wool. Plastics from packaging materials are also used. These materials are woven in a free style by women in the region. The result is a stunning carpet with a unique appearance.

boucherouite rug

Boucherouite rugs have a fascinating history. They were first created in the mid-20th century and used recycled fabrics, synthetic fibers, and plastic. In addition, they were often made from second-hand clothing bought at the weekly souk. The weavers used these materials to create new designs.
